Product Details

Our greeting cards are 5" x 7" in size and are produced on digital offset printers using 100 lb. paper stock. Each card is coated with a UV protectant on the outside surface which produces a semi-gloss finish. The inside of each card has a matte white finish and can be customized with your own message up to 500 characters in length. Each card comes with a white envelope for mailing or gift giving.

Artist's Description

These are the magnificent Falls of Glencoe, a lesser known feature of this famous mountainous landscape in the Scottish Highlands. I had driven by the falls once or twice before deciding to stop and try and get a better shot. There is a viewing platform sitting just above the falls, on the main road through the glen. There were a bunch of people on the platform taking shots, but I decided that I wanted something a little more out of the ordinary. So I set about finding a way around the edge of the bridge and down into the small ravine below the waterfalls. Given the weather conditions, and that it is a rocky and wet site anyway, the trek down into the base of the falls was treacherous to say the least. However, despite the gawping looks from the tourists above on the platform, I feel that it was very much worth it. It feels good to get a shot after being made to work hard to get it, and it was no different than this Falls of Glencoe shot.
